UNIZIK 20th convocation ceremony will hold from 17 to 20 June 2026 Nnamdi Azikiwe University, Awka, has actually fixed its 20th Convocation Ceremony for Wednesday, 17 June to Saturday, 20 June 2026. The event will offer graduands of the 2024/2025 academic session the opportunity to receive their certificates throughout the four-day University program. The disclosure came from the Vice-Chancellor, Prof. Ugochukwu Bond Stanley Anyaehie, during the 242nd Senate conference of the university.

Another convocation might hold in November 2026
Prof. Anyaehie likewise said there is an opportunity that another convocation ceremony will hold before the end of the year. He put it tentatively in November 2026.
The Vice-Chancellor connected that possible date to the birthday of the late Dr. Nnamdi Azikiwe, likewise known as Zik of Africa.
